Unemployment Rate Drops in Seekonk, Swansea

The Swansea rate is lower in April than it was in March and April of last year. The Seekonk rate is lower in April than it was in March, but higher than it was in April of last year.

Fewer Seekonk and Swansea residents were out of work looking for jobs in April than were on the hunt in March, according to statistics released Tuesday by the Massachusetts Executive Office of Labor and Workforce Development.

The April unemployment rate in Seekonk was 8.1 percent, down from 9.6 percent in March. The figure is higher than it was in April 2012, when the unemployment rate was 7.7 percent.

The April unemployment rate in Swansea was 7.1 percent, down from 7.8 percent in March and 7.3 percent in April 2012.

Statewide, the unemployment rate also dropped. It was 6.3 percent in April, while it was 6.8 percent in March. The April 2012 unemployment rate was also 6.3 percent.
